Ingredients
- For the Loaf
- 2 large ripe bananas, mashed
- 2 large eggs
- 1/2 cup (120 g) plain Greek yogurt
- 1/4 cup (60 ml) milk of choice
- 1/4 cup (60 ml) light olive oil or melted coconut oil
- 1/3 cup (65 g) coconut sugar or brown sugar
- 1 tsp vanilla extract
- 1 cup (120 g) all-purpose flour
- 1/2 cup (60 g) vanilla or unflavored whey protein powder
- 1/2 tsp baking soda
- 1 tsp baking powder
- 1/4 tsp salt
- 1 tsp ground cinnamon
- For the Cream Cheese Swirl
- 6 oz (170 g) cream cheese, softened
- 2 tbsp Greek yogurt
- 2 tbsp maple syrup or honey
- 1/2 tsp vanilla extract
- 1 tsp ground cinnamon
Instructions
- Step 1
-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Line a 9x5-inch (23x13 cm) loaf pan with parchment paper or lightly grease it.
- Step 2
- In a large bowl, whisk together mashed bananas, eggs, Greek yogurt, milk, oil, sugar, and vanilla until well combined.
- Step 3
- In a separate bowl, mix flour, protein powder, baking soda, baking powder, salt, and cinnamon.
- Step 4
- Gently fold dry ingredients into wet ingredients until just combined—do not overmix.
- Step 5
- In a small bowl, beat together cream cheese, Greek yogurt, maple syrup, vanilla, and cinnamon until smooth.
- Step 6
- Pour half of the loaf batter into the prepared pan. Dollop half of the cream cheese mixture over the batter and gently swirl with a knife. Repeat with remaining loaf batter and swirl in the rest of the cream cheese mixture on top.
- Step 7
- Bake for 40–50 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out mostly clean (a little cream cheese on the toothpick is fine).
- Step 8
- Cool in the pan for 10 minutes, then transfer to a wire rack to cool completely before slicing.

Ensure your cream cheese is properly softened at room temperature before mixing to prevent lumps in your swirl. When swirling the mixtures together, use a thin knife or skewer and move in a figure-eight motion to create the best visual pattern without over-incorporating the two batters.

For an extra crunch, you can fold in 1/3 cup of chopped walnuts or pecans into the loaf batter. If you need a gluten-friendly version, substitute half of the all-purpose flour with almond flour. For those following a dairy-free diet, simply use plant-based protein powder and dairy-free yogurt and cream cheese alternatives.

This protein loaf is delicious served either warm or cold. It keeps perfectly in the fridge for up to 4 days, making it ideal for meal prep. Enjoy a slice alongside a cup of coffee or topped with a little extra Greek yogurt and fresh berries for a complete breakfast.

- → Can I use different protein powder?
Yes, you can substitute vanilla or unflavored whey protein with plant-based protein powder. Just note that different powders may slightly alter the texture. Choose a brand that bakes well for best results.
- → How do I know when it's done baking?
Insert a toothpick into the center of the loaf. It should come out mostly clean—a little cream cheese residue is normal and expected. The top should be golden brown and the loaf should feel set when gently pressed.
- → Can I make this dairy-free?
Absolutely! Swap Greek yogurt for a dairy-free alternative, use plant-based cream cheese for the swirl, and choose a vegan protein powder. The texture will remain delicious while accommodating dietary needs.
- → Why does my loaf sink in the middle?
This usually happens from underbaking or opening the oven too early. Make sure your oven is fully preheated and avoid checking before the 40-minute mark. The cream cheese swirl also adds moisture, so complete cooling is essential.
- → Can I freeze this loaf?
Yes, this loaf freezes beautifully. Wrap individual slices or the whole loaf tightly in plastic wrap, then place in a freezer-safe bag. Thaw overnight in the refrigerator or warm individual slices in the microwave.
- → What's the best way to swirl the cream cheese?
Use a knife or skewer to gently marble the cream cheese mixture through the batter. Don't over-swirl—you want distinct ribbons of creamy filling, not a fully blended mixture. A simple figure-eight motion works perfectly.
